The Green Polyols Market is at the forefront of the sustainable materials revolution, driven by an increasing demand for eco-friendly products across various industries, including automotive, construction, and consumer goods. As businesses strive to reduce their carbon footprints, green polyols, derived from renewable resources, are gaining traction as viable alternatives to traditional petrochemical-based polyols. In 2025, the market has witnessed significant advancements, with a surge in innovation focused on enhancing the performance and application range of these bio-based materials. Key developments include improved production processes that increase yield and reduce waste, as well as enhanced formulations that cater to specific industry needs.

As we look toward 2026, the Green Polyols Market is expected to continue its upward trajectory, fueled by growing consumer awareness about sustainability and stricter regulatory standards promoting the use of bio-based materials. Industries such as furniture, mattresses, and insulation are increasingly adopting green polyols to create more sustainable products that meet consumer preferences for environmentally friendly options. Additionally, ongoing research and development efforts aimed at expanding the variety of feedstocks used for polyol production will likely open new opportunities and applications, reinforcing the market’s growth potential.

Latest Trends

Rise of Bio-Based Materials

One of the most notable trends shaping the Green Polyols Market is the growing adoption of bio-based materials in various industries. As consumers and businesses alike become more environmentally conscious, the demand for sustainable alternatives to traditional materials is on the rise. Green polyols, derived from renewable sources such as vegetable oils and waste biomass, are gaining prominence due to their ability to significantly reduce the environmental impact associated with synthetic polyols. This shift is particularly evident in the automotive sector, where manufacturers are increasingly incorporating bio-based materials into components, contributing to lighter, more energy-efficient vehicles.

Moreover, the trend toward sustainability is also influencing consumer behavior, as people actively seek products made from eco-friendly materials. As a result, brands that incorporate green polyols into their offerings are likely to appeal to a growing demographic of environmentally aware consumers. This trend is further reinforced by initiatives promoting circular economies and sustainable sourcing practices, as companies strive to align their operations with the principles of sustainability.

Technological Innovations in Production

Technological advancements play a crucial role in the evolution of the Green Polyols Market. Recent innovations in production processes have led to increased efficiency and reduced costs, making green polyols more competitive with traditional alternatives. For instance, new catalytic processes and fermentation techniques are enabling manufacturers to produce high-quality polyols from a wider variety of feedstocks, including agricultural residues and waste oils. These developments not only enhance the sustainability of production but also improve the overall performance characteristics of the final products.

Additionally, researchers are exploring new methods for enhancing the properties of green polyols, such as increasing their thermal stability and mechanical strength. These innovations are essential for expanding the application range of green polyols, allowing them to meet the diverse demands of industries like construction, where performance and durability are critical. As technological advancements continue to drive the market forward, manufacturers that invest in R&D and innovative production techniques are likely to gain a competitive edge.

Regulatory Support and Market Dynamics

The Green Polyols Market is also being shaped by a supportive regulatory environment that encourages the use of sustainable materials. Governments worldwide are implementing stricter regulations and incentives aimed at promoting eco-friendly practices, which is bolstering demand for green polyols. Policies aimed at reducing greenhouse gas emissions and promoting renewable energy sources are fostering a more favorable landscape for the adoption of bio-based materials in various sectors.

In addition, collaborations between public and private sectors are leading to increased investment in green chemistry initiatives and sustainable technologies. These partnerships are vital for driving innovation and developing new applications for green polyols, ultimately contributing to market growth. However, challenges such as the high initial costs of transitioning to bio-based materials and the need for infrastructure improvements in supply chains may pose obstacles. Addressing these challenges will be critical for unlocking the full potential of the Green Polyols Market.

Competitive Landscape

The Green Polyols Market is characterized by a dynamic competitive landscape with several key players striving to establish a strong market presence. Leading companies are focusing on innovation, sustainability, and strategic collaborations to differentiate themselves in a rapidly evolving market. Notable players such as BASF, Covestro, and Dow are at the forefront, investing heavily in research and development to expand their product offerings and enhance the performance of green polyols.

Moreover, companies are increasingly forming partnerships with agricultural and chemical producers to secure a stable supply of renewable feedstocks. This strategic approach not only ensures the availability of sustainable materials but also enhances the overall sustainability of their production processes. Additionally, industry leaders are actively engaging in marketing initiatives that highlight the environmental benefits of green polyols, aiming to educate consumers and promote wider adoption across various applications.

As the demand for sustainable products continues to rise, companies that prioritize innovation and sustainability in their business strategies will likely emerge as leaders in the Green Polyols Market, capitalizing on emerging opportunities and setting the stage for future growth.
